The Gas60 is a 60 mile canoe and kayak race on the Gasconade River that starts in Jerome MO. The race finishes at Pointer’s Creek Boat Ramp (just a few miles SE on Linn, MO). Two mandatory check points are strategically placed for the safety of every participant. Check point cutoff times are posted below but could be adjusted the day of the race.

Please help us keep you safe on the river. Each check point will be staffed by race volunteers for the racers safety. Please inform a race volunteer or the safety boat if you decide to withdraw from the race. Racers ARE required to stop at Paydown and Rollins Ferry to be signed in by the race officials. You must confirm that you have been signed in by the race official or you could be disqualified. The volunteer will read out your four digit boat number confirming that you have been signed in. Every boat must have a four digit boat number visible on both sides of the bow of their boat.

Race details at a glace:

  • Sign in starts the day of the race at 6:30am
  • Mandatory safety meeting at 7:30am
  • Race begins at 8:30am
  • 1st checkpoint cutoff is the Paydown Access at 2:30pm
  • 2nd checkpoint cutoff is the Rollins Ferry Access at 7:00pm
  • All racers must be signed in at both checkpoints
